
I Alone
A common horoscope brings a timid middle-aged salaryman and high school delinquent to the center of a political scandal, in which a corrupt incumbent mayor seeks to crush the candidacy of his reformer opponent. This anti-establishment tale blends a punk ethos with absurdist comedy as the unlikely pair finds their existence given new meaning when they work to return a kidnapped baby. Along the way they must fight not only the assault of the mayor’s neoliberal redevelopment of the town, but his bribed police force and yakuza. Under director Sho Tsukikawa’s taut direction, "I Alone"’s mad roller coaster ride plot and outraged self-determination all ring emotionally true, making this one of the year’s biggest discoveries.
